Managing identities across hybrid environments has become one of the most significant challenges for organizations. With 81% of enterprises adopting a hybrid cloud strategy according to Flexera’s 2023 State of the Cloud Report, the complexity of managing identities across on-premises and cloud environments has increased exponentially. While Microsoft dominates the enterprise identity space with Active Directory and Azure AD (now Entra ID), their solutions often create complexity that IT teams struggle to navigate efficiently.
